I've been trying to integrate Osmose and Bitwig. Today, I'm trying to do the MIDI recording/playback loop. If I record with port 1 and playback with port 2, I can make the Osmose produce audio from the MIDI information recorded in Bitwig from the Osmose MPE output, but it seems like a loss of fidelity in the MIDI signal. This is using a "HW Instrument" device in Bitwig.
